Ինչպես ստեղծել բլոկչեյն

Բովանդակություն:

Ինչպես ստեղծել բլոկչեյն
Ինչպես ստեղծել բլոկչեյն

Video: Ինչպես ստեղծել բլոկչեյն

Video: Ինչպես ստեղծել բլոկչեյն
Video: Bitcoin Wallet on Blockchain Ինչպես ստեղծել Բիթքոին դրամապանակ 2024, Ապրիլ
Anonim

Բլոկչեյն կառուցելը կպահանջի հզոր սարքավորում: Երբ ստեղծվում է նոր բլոկ, տեղեկատվությունը ներառվում է ընդհանուր համակարգում ՝ անցնելով նախնական կոդավորումը ՝ գաղտնագրման մեթոդով:

Ինչպես ստեղծել բլոկչեյն
Ինչպես ստեղծել բլոկչեյն

Blockchain- ը թվային հաշվառման համակարգ է: Այն պահում է տեղեկատվություն կրիպտոարժույթի միջոցով կատարված գործարքների մասին: Դա հանրային շտեմարան է, որտեղ նոր տեղեկատվությունն ու ալգորիթմները գրանցվում են հատուկ բլոկներում: Նրանք նաև կազմում են իրենց շղթան: Այս կերպ է ձեւավորվում բլոկչեյնը:

Այսօր առանց հատուկ սարքավորումների և ծրագրակազմի հնարավոր չի լինի ստեղծել պահանջվող համակարգ: Ալգորիթմն օգտագործվում է որոշ ընկերությունների կողմից, որոնք պատվերով կատարում են նման աշխատանք: Րագիրն իրականացվում է երեք փուլով. Հետազոտություն, մշակում, արտադրություն:

Ստեղծման փուլեր

Եթե որոշեք ստեղծել նմանատիպ հաշվապահական համակարգ, որոշեք, թե ինչպիսին կլինի բլոկը: Այն բաղկացած է և.

  • · Ինդեքսից;
  • Estամկետային դրոշմ,
  • · Տվյալներ:

Շղթան պարունակում է տվյալների տողեր, որոնք ենթարկվում են վաղաժամ գաղտնագրման ՝ ծածկագրության միջոցով: Նոր բլոկից բացի, անհրաժեշտ է նաև նախորդ զանգվածների կոդավորումը:

Նոր զանգվածների տեսքի մասին տեղեկությունները blockchain- ին ավելացվում են հետևյալ կերպ. Երբ հանքագործը լուծում է բլոկը, նա անմիջապես ավելացնում է այն բազային: Վայրկյան հարյուրերորդի ընթացքում տեղեկատվությունը փոխանցվում է համակարգի մյուս մասնակիցներին:

Բլոկչեյն ստեղծելու համար պահանջվում է հենց առաջին զանգվածը: Այն ավելացվում է ձեռքով կամ օգտագործելով հատուկ ծրագիր: Դրա համար գրվում է մի ֆունկցիա, որը ավելացնում է գենեզի բլոկ: Այն պարունակում է ինդեքս, կամայական տվյալներ և վերջին բլոկի հեշ: Սա հնարավորություն է տալիս ստեղծել գործառույթ ՝ նոր ալգորիթմներ ավելացնելու համար: Անհրաժեշտ է ցանցի վերաբերյալ նախորդ տեղեկություններն ընդունել որպես հիմնական պարամետր:

Առանձնահատկությունը կայանում է նրանում, որ երբ նախորդ տեղեկատվությունը մշակվում է, ամբողջականությունն ու ստուգելիությունը բարձրանում են, ինչը ապահովում է տվյալների անվտանգությունը:

Անվտանգություն և անվտանգություն

Համակարգը հակերներից պաշտպանելու և ստեղծման պահին կեղծ տեղեկատվություն ներմուծելու համար ավելացվում է բնութագրերի եզակի նկարագրություն, որը նույնպես ստացվում է կոդավորման մեթոդով: Համակարգն անընդհատ ստուգում է պարամետրերի համապատասխանությունը: Դրան շնորհիվ գրեթե անհնար է կեղծել կամ փոխել զանգվածը տեղեկատվության հետ:

Բացի բոլոր պատճենները միմյանց հետ համապատասխանության մշտական ստուգումից, համակարգը օգտագործում է հատուկ պաշտպանության տեխնիկա `PoW և PoS: Թվային փողատերերը մուտք ունեն աղբյուրի կոդ, մինչդեռ մյուս մասնակիցները կարող են տեսնել միայն հաշի գումարները:

Բլոկչեյնի վրա հիմնված համակարգը համարվում է ամենահուսալիներից մեկը: Կրիպտոարժույթը չի կարող կեղծվել կամ գողացվել: Դա պայմանավորված է նրանով, որ.

  1. Բոլոր մասնակիցները միանգամից ունեն տեղեկատվական բազա, և պատճենները անընդհատ ավտոմատ կերպով ստուգվում են:
  2. Հեշ ֆունկցիան հաշվարկվում է հատուկ ալգորիթմի միջոցով և ունի ժամանակի դրոշմ: Եթե ինչ-որ մեկին հաջողվի պարզել սխեման, նա չի կարողանա այն օգտագործել իր սեփական նպատակների համար, քանի որ ժամանակի դրոշմը չի համընկնում:
  3. Համակարգի բոլոր մասերը փոխկապակցված են իրենց հետ և չեն կարող փոփոխվել:

Ամփոփելով, մենք նշում ենք, որ եթե որոշեք մեծացնել շղթան, ապա ձեզ հարկավոր է զգալիորեն բարդացնել ծրագիրը սերվերի մակարդակի ավելացման հետ: Դա թույլ կտա ձեզ հետևել շղթաների փոփոխություններին շատ ավտոմատացված համակարգերում և սահմանափակել բլոկների ավելացումը որոշակի ժամանակահատվածում:

Խորհուրդ ենք տալիս: